Output d08e571d7032f385653e7b7c13625aa4d1bef8099dab43e98f30490d0abb3221:0

value
1553535
script pubkey
OP_HASH160 OP_PUSHBYTES_20 7c75869d1ef3e4271daae1a7865fdf822d11491b OP_EQUAL
address
3D36WAkRRPvuXb22aKGETWxFcazdjUPEAT
transaction
d08e571d7032f385653e7b7c13625aa4d1bef8099dab43e98f30490d0abb3221
confirmations
389319
spent
true